Just took a look at this. On the MPE downside of things, the age-old problem of
simply trying to buy something from HP raises it's head again.

Is it still true that you can't buy an HP3000 direct from HP in the UK any more
and that you have to go through VARs (like Riva for example), adding an extra
layer of beaurocracy to the proceedings?
